摘要
This paper presents an application of mean field games to dynamic production competition. We first introduce a market of a large number of agents (firms) with sticky prices and adjustment costs. The cost functional of each agent has indefinite state weights. By solving a limiting optimal control problem subject to consistent mean field approximations, a set of decentralized strategies is obtained and further shown to be an epsilon-Nash equilibrium.
